At a glance

The 2022 Chromag Monk Single Speed is an Street mountain bike. It sports 26" wheels, comes in a range of sizes, including X-Short, Short, Long, X-Long and has RockShox suspension. The bike is part of Chromag's Monk range of mountain bikes.

- External cable routing

- X-Short size can accept 24″” wheels

- Head tube includes holes for gyro tabs

- Photos show 26″ build

- Canadian prices: 2600 CAD (26″), 2500 CAD (24″)

Specifications

Frameset
  • Frame
    4130 chromoly steel tubing
  • Fork
    26"": RockShox Pike DJ, 24": RockShox Reba
Wheels
  • Hubs
    Chromag D1, 100x15mm front, 135x10mm rear with 4-pawl freehub
  • Wheels
    Chromag Ally, 32 hole
  • Wheel Size
    26"
  • Spokes
    Chromag wheelset
  • Tires
    26"": Maxxis Ikon, 24": Maxxis Snyper
Drivetrain
  • Chain
    Single speed
  • Crank
    Truvativ Descendant, Length: 170mm (26""), 155mm (24")
  • Bottom Bracket
    73mm English/BSA threaded
Components
  • Brakeset
    SRAM Level, 2-piston, 140mm rotor (rear only), SRAM Level (rear only)
  • Handlebar
    Chromag FU, 780mm width, 40mm rise
  • Saddle
    Chromag Overture
  • Seatpost
    Chromag Bassix, 31.6mm, Integrated
  • Stem
    Chromag HiFi, 31mm
  • Grips
    Chromag Wax
  • Headset
    Cane Creek 40 ZS, 44-56 semi-integrated
